We give a description (direct formulas) of all complex geodesics in a convex
tube domain in \CC^n containing no complex affine lines, expressed in terms
of geometric properties of the domain. We next apply that result to give
formulas (a necessary condition) for extremal mappings with respect to the
Lempert function and the Kobayashi-Royden metric in a big class of bounded,
pseudoconvex, complete Reinhardt domains: for all of them in \CC^2 and for
those of them in \CC^n which logarithmic image is strictly convex in
geometric sense
